The biography explores the life of Rev. Dr. A. Nevile Davidson, a prominent Scottish churchman known for his thirty-year ministry at Glasgow Cathedral. Celebrated for embodying a "broad churchman" ethos, he balanced high church traditions with modern evangelical efforts, notably supporting Billy Graham's 1955 campaign. This account highlights his influential role in shaping Scottish religious life in the twentieth century, reflecting on his contributions to both the Scoto-Catholic tradition and contemporary evangelism.
